Summary

  • ATUS stock has risen 9.7% since rumors of takeover interest from Comcast. We do not believe a deal will happen.

  • With its $26bn+ current Enterprise Value, ATUS may be too large to acquire, and any deal will push Comcast leverage above target.

  • ATUS has deep problems that are difficult to fix, and synergies would be limited by differences in technology and wireless arrangements.

  • A new team has just started, the controlling shareholder is not motivated to sell and ATUS had already failed to sell part of itself in 2022.

  • We reiterate our Holding rating on ATUS. Avoid.

Introduction

Altice USA stock has risen 9.7% since last Tuesday (Feb. 28) when media reports started to speculate about potential takeover interest from Comcast. ATUS shares have lost 62% in the past year, and has lost 78% since we downgraded our rating to Hold, suggesting it should be avoided, in 2021.
